GREYHOUND RACING
COSMIC Chief will represent Victoria at the National Sprint Championship in Adelaide on the back of a blistering win in the Victorian Final at Sandown
last Thursday night.
Starting well from box 3, Cosmic Chief proved too strong in the run to the line, defeating Iceman Raikkonen by 3�lengths in a personal best time of 29.61 seconds.
Kennel and litter mate Cosmic ic Planet finished a further half length away third.
The win took Cosmic Chief's impressive record to 15 wins from 39 starts and took the group 2 Warrnambool Classic winner's prizemoney to more than $132,000. It also gives Brown his first group 1 finalist.
Joining Cosmic Chief in Adelaide will be the Heather Collins-trained Arsonist. Despite finding early trouble and finishing fourth, Arsonist progressed to the final as the AGRA wild card, earned as the highest ranked non-winner to contest (but not win) their state final.
Victoria will be seeking its 13th championship and first since Darren McDonald's four-time group race winner Pure Octane won the 2005 title at Wentworth Park.
The grand final will be run at Angle Park in Adelaide on Saturday, August 28.
